Age Restrictions: Not Just for Beer

In Texas, you have to be a ripe old 18 to get a tattoo. That's right, no sneaking in with a fake ID and hoping for the best. Unless you want to end up on a reality TV show about bad decisions, I'd recommend waiting until you're legally allowed to rent a car.

But wait, there's a loophole! If you're under 18 and have an existing tattoo that's, let's say, less than ideal (think your ex's name or a poorly executed dragon), you can get it covered up with parental consent. So, if your teen years were a hot mess of bad choices and even worse tattoos, there's still hope for you yet.

How to... Tattoo Edition

Now that you're armed with the knowledge of Texas tattoo laws, let's answer some burning questions:

  • How to find a reputable tattoo artist? Do your research! Look for artists with a strong portfolio and positive reviews.
  • How to prepare for your tattoo appointment? Eat a good meal, stay hydrated, and get a good night's sleep. Also, consider bringing a snack or drink to keep your energy up.
  • How to take care of your new tattoo? Follow your artist's aftercare instructions carefully. This usually involves keeping the tattoo clean and moisturized.
  • How to remove a tattoo? While tattoo removal is possible, it's expensive and painful. So, choose your design wisely!
  • How to avoid tattoo regret? Take your time, do your research, and choose a design that you'll love for years to come.
